In the FAQs it states "When calculating how much of a Ripple project to own, we recommend you deduct your annual home solar generation from your annual consumption and input your net consumption rather than your gross consumption. Ripple does not interfere with your FiT or other export payments you receive. There is no need to change your FiT contract, you can continue to receive FiT payments as you do now." I don't really understand how this should be the case. I create about 2000 kwh per year but still have to pay for 3000 kwh per annum in terms of electricity used. If I follow this advice then I would only be buying 1000 kwh from this project but that would leave 2000 kwh not covered? Confused😕
